Highway visibility monitoring is a crucial part of ensuring road traffic safety. With the development of mobile Internet technology, the Road Weather Information System has achieved a functional leap from the computer terminal to the mobile phone terminal.
The traditional computer - based monitoring system is based on fixed workstations and uses wired networks to transmit data. Although it has realized basic monitoring functions, it has problems such as insufficient flexibility and slow response speed. The system architecture is mainly centralized, and the data processing capacity is limited by the performance of local servers.
The breakthrough in mobile Internet technology has made it possible to upgrade the system. The high - speed and low - latency characteristics of 4G/5G networks, the maturity of cloud computing technology, and the popularization of smart terminal devices have laid a technical foundation for the migration of the Road Weather Information System to the mobile side.
The mobile - phone - based monitoring system adopts a distributed architecture, and all links of data collection, transmission, and processing have been cloud - enabled. The system supports multi - terminal access and has the characteristics of strong real - time performance, wide coverage, and convenient use, significantly improving the monitoring efficiency.
Mobile terminals can receive monitoring data in real - time, achieving all - weather and all - round visibility monitoring.
The data processing capacity has been qualitatively improved. Cloud servers can process data from multiple monitoring points simultaneously. By using big data analysis technology, accurate prediction of visibility changes can be achieved. The mobile application supports data visualization display, facilitating users to intuitively understand road condition information.
The early - warning mechanism has become more intelligent. The system can automatically classify early warnings according to visibility changes and send early - warning information to drivers and management departments in a timely manner through mobile push notifications, text messages, etc., improving the emergency response speed.
